A chimney crown may be the concrete that addresses the highest with the chimney and stops h2o from moving into the chimney system. It is commonly bewildered Along with the chimney cap. A chimney crown handles nearly all of the chimney, even though the chimney cap shelters the flues that continue to be open up for venting.

The smoke chamber could be the A part of a chimney that is found between the damper along with the flue. This is when the smoke initial enters right before it escapes with the prime on the chimney. In addition, it compresses combustion byproducts in order that it could exit the chimney, as opposed to reentering the house.
